Inhibitory Effect and Mechanism of Ursolic Acid on Cisplatin‐Induced Resistance and Stemness in Human Lung Cancer A549 Cells

Abstract: The survival rate of lung cancer patients remains low largely due to chemotherapy resistance during treatment, and cancer stem cells (CSCs) may hold the key to targeting this resistance. Cisplatin is a chemotherapy drug commonly used in cancer treatment, yet the mechanisms of intrinsic cisplatin resistance have not yet been determined because lung CSCs are hard to identify.
